Charity overview

Activities - how the charity spends its money

Jacobs Academy will work to improve the educational prospects of the Young Men and Women throughout the UK, Europe and Africa in and hope to prevent poverty, it is our mission to provide vocational training and online courses to young men and women in Computing, Art, Media, Graphic Design and many more. Providing educational funding, food and basic hygienic materials to prevention poverty
